Allergen awareness refers to understanding allergens, recognising their risks, and taking appropriate steps to prevent allergic reactions and cross-contamination.
It helps protect individuals with allergies, improves food safety, reduces health risks, and supports compliance with food safety regulations.
Anyone involved in food preparation, food service, food production, healthcare, childcare, or consumer safety should receive allergen awareness training.
An allergen is a substance that can trigger an allergic reaction in sensitive individuals. Common allergens include peanuts, milk, eggs, shellfish, and certain nuts.
Learners gain knowledge about allergens, food allergies, legal requirements, risk management, and best practices for preventing allergen exposure.
The primary objective is to minimise allergen risks, prevent cross-contamination, and ensure the safety of consumers with allergies.
